Craig Demenzes

Craig Demenzes Email and Phone Number

Mechanic And Jack Of All Trades at Velocity Restorations Llc

Craig Demenzes Company Details

img
Location
Pensacola, Florida, United States
img
Industry
Automotive
img

Related Employees